The concept of fighting in the Bible often extends beyond physical confrontations to encompass spiritual battles, conflict resolution, and standing firm in faith. The scriptures provide guidance not only on the nature of these fights but also on how to approach them with righteousness, love, and wisdom. Whether dealing with personal struggles or external conflicts, the Bible encourages us to engage in battles that align with our beliefs and values.
As you explore these Bible verses about fighting, you’ll find powerful reminders about the importance of spiritual armor, the call to love our enemies, and the assurance that God is with us in times of struggle. These verses emphasize that while we may face challenges, we are to fight with compassion and integrity, advocating for justice and peace.
By reflecting on these teachings, individuals can gain insight into how to navigate conflicts gracefully while remaining anchored in their faith, ultimately seeking to demonstrate God’s love and truth in all situations.

Ephesians 6:12 – Understanding the Nature of Spiritual Warfare
“For our struggle is not against flesh and blood, but against the rulers, against the authorities, against the powers of this dark world and against the spiritual forces of evil in the heavenly realms.” – Ephesians 6:12
More Related Verses:
“The weapons we fight with are not the weapons of the world. On the contrary, they have divine power to demolish strongholds.” – 2 Corinthians 10:4
“Submit yourselves, then, to God. Resist the devil, and he will flee from you.” – James 4:7
“Finally, be strong in the Lord and in his mighty power.” – Ephesians 6:10

Psalm 18:39 – God’s Protection in Times of Conflict
“For you equipped me with strength for the battle; you made those who rise against me sink under me.” – Psalm 18:39
More Related Verses:
“The Lord is my light and my salvation; whom shall I fear? The Lord is the stronghold of my life; of whom shall I be afraid?” – Psalm 27:1
“No weapon that is fashioned against you shall succeed.” – Isaiah 54:17
“The name of the Lord is a strong tower; the righteous man runs into it and is safe.” – Proverbs 18:10

Final Thoughts
Fighting is a multi-faceted concept found throughout the Bible, encompassing spiritual warfare, personal struggles, and the quest for justice. The Scriptures provide powerful guidance and encouragement to navigate these battles, reminding us of God’s unwavering support and strength. As believers, we are called to stand firm in our faith, seeking peace and maintaining our resilience during difficult times.
Embracing the lessons from the Bible enables us to view challenges as opportunities for growth and transformation. Whether it’s overcoming inner conflict or responding to external pressures, turning to God’s Word will empower us to fight battles wisely and effectively. Remember, in every struggle, we are reminded of God’s presence and assurance that He fights alongside us.
